Wallichia caryotoides Roxb., Pl. Coromandel 3: 91 1820. (syn: Harina caryotoides (Roxb.) Buch.-Ham.; Harina wallichia Steud. ex Saloman; Wallichia mooreana S.K.Basu; Wallichia siamensis Becc.; Wrightea caryotoides (Roxb.) Roxb.); SE. Bangladesh to China (Yunnan) and N.
